We are seeking a Regional Sales Manager (Wellness) responsible for developing, executing, and continuously optimizing data-driven sales strategies within their assigned region. This role blends regional field leadership with inside sales oversight and requires strong analytical acumen, financial accountability, and disciplined pipeline management. The Wellness Regional Manager will drive revenue growth through forecast accuracy, KPI performance management, and CRM accountability, while providing ongoing professional development opportunities and motivating the team to exceed sales targets. This position reports directly to the National Sales Manager and will be based out of Acton Head Office, Ontario.
Key Responsibilities
Sales Leadership & Strategy
- Develop and execute strategic, data-informed sales plans aligned with corporate growth and margin objectives
- Lead regional forecasting and establish territory-level performance goals
- Partner with sales representatives to guide account planning, including sales, trade spend, advertising, business reviews and ROI analysis
- Directs reps on regional priorities and in-store opportunities based on performance data and opportunity analysis
- Analyze sales performance metrics including sell-through, distribution gaps, and promotional effectiveness to refine strategy
- Build and maintain strong relationships with brokers and vendors, ensuring sales reps do the same
- Manage regional budgets and control expenditures in line with financial targets
- Collaborate cross-functionally with all departments, such as Marketing, Finance, Category Management, Purchasing, and Sales leadership to align execution of sales initiatives
- Prepare regular sales reports outlining performance, growth opportunities, and client expansion plans
Team Development & Execution
- Develop sales team through work-with assessments, stand-ups, weekly group activities and one-on-one meetings
- Drive adoption and effective use of Proton AI and Pronto in daily sales activities
- Ensure CRM compliance, maintaining high standards for data accuracy, pipeline stages, and reporting integrity
- Support and manage Head Office relationships alongside sales representatives
